The weight of concrete fountains can vary depending on their size and design. On average, a small concrete fountain can weigh between 100 to 300 pounds, while larger and more intricate fountains can weigh over 1000 pounds. It's important to note that these are just approximate weights, as the specific weight of a concrete fountain will also depend on factors such as the thickness of the concrete walls and the amount of reinforcement used. Additionally, some concrete fountains may have additional features like water pumps and lighting, which can add to their overall weight. Therefore, it is recommended to consult the manufacturer or supplier for the precise weight of a specific concrete fountain.
The typical width of a fireplace mantel varies depending on the design and size of the fireplace. However, a common average width for a fireplace mantel is around 6 to 8 inches. This size can provide a balanced and proportional appearance to the fireplace while also allowing enough space for decorative items to be placed on top. It's worth noting that some larger fireplaces may have wider mantels, ranging from 12 to 18 inches or even more, to accommodate the larger size and enhance the aesthetic appeal. Ultimately, the width of a fireplace mantel is a matter of personal preference and should be chosen based on the overall dimensions and style of the fireplace and the room it is situated in.
Table lamps and buffet lamps have some key differences in terms of their size, height, design, and usage. A table lamp is typically smaller and shorter, designed to be placed on a table or other flat surfaces. It provides localized lighting for tasks like reading or working. On the other hand, a buffet lamp is taller and slimmer, designed to be placed on a buffet table or sideboard. Buffet lamps are primarily decorative in nature with a focus on enhancing the ambiance of a space. Table lamps can come in various styles and designs, ranging from modern to traditional, to suit different interior aesthetics. They often have broader shades to provide ample light for reading or working. In contrast, buffet lamps are more ornamental and often feature narrower shades. They are designed to create a softer, more subtle illumination that adds an elegant touch to dining areas or entryways. In summary, the main differences between table lamps and buffet lamps lie in their size, height, design, and purpose. While table lamps prioritize functionality and task-oriented lighting, buffet lamps emphasize decorative appeal and ambiance enhancement.
The best reading floor lamp for optimal reading experience is subjective and can vary depending on personal preferences. However, several key features are commonly recommended when selecting a reading floor lamp. Firstly, the lamp should have adjustable brightness levels to provide the perfect lighting for reading without straining the eyes. Secondly, a reading floor lamp with a flexible gooseneck or adjustable arm allows for directing the light exactly where it is needed. This feature enables you to position the lamp to illuminate your reading material without causing glare or shadows. Additionally, a reading lamp with a color temperature around 2700-3000K creates a warm and cozy atmosphere for reading. It is also beneficial to have a lamp with a stable base to prevent tipping over and potentially causing damage. Lastly, considering energy-efficient LED lamps is recommended as they consume less electricity and have a longer lifespan than traditional incandescent bulbs. Ultimately, individuals may have different preferences in terms of design, size, and style of the reading floor lamp that suits their taste and reading requirements.
The price of a silk Persian rug can vary greatly depending on various factors such as the size, quality, design, and craftsmanship involved. On average, a small silk Persian rug can start from around $1,000 and go up to several thousand dollars. Larger silk Persian rugs or those with intricate designs can cost significantly more, ranging from a few thousand dollars to tens of thousands of dollars or even more. It is important to note that genuine silk Persian rugs are highly valued for their quality and artistry, thus commanding higher prices compared to synthetic or machine-made rugs. In addition to the material and design, other factors that can influence the price include the age of the rug, the knot density (number of knots per square inch), the reputation of the rug maker or brand, as well as market demand and availability. To determine the exact price of a particular silk Persian rug, it is best to consult with reputable rug dealers, experts, or specialist rug stores, as they can provide a more accurate evaluation based on the specific characteristics and condition of the rug.
